Team preparing for new season

The Tiger football team is working out in preparation for next season.

Head Coach Jeff Lee will return a wealth of talent from last year's 6-5 Class AAA state playoff team.

Official practice will begin July 25 for the Tigers. In the meantime Dawson County has several workouts and camps scheduled.

Fifteen offensive linemen are taking part in the Mike Hodges Offensive Linemen camp at Middle Georgia College through today.

There are several senior Tigers that are going to one-day individual camps on various college campuses throughout the South.

Quarterback Zach Buchan will attend the University of Georgia Junior Day this month. Buchan will also take part in the UGA quarterback camp and the Manning Passing Academy this summer.

The skill players will play in a seven-on-seven passing tournament hosted by Sequoyah High School in Canton on June 22.

Lee's team will once again make its annual trek to Presbyterian College July 8-10 for all the skill players. The Tigers play every year at the passing camp against some of the best teams from around the Southeast.

Dawson County will also be holding workouts on the following dates in June: 13, 17, 18, 20, 24, 25 and 27. These workouts will be from 7:30 to 10:30 a.m.

Workouts will continue at the same times on July 8-11, 15-18, 22-24.

"It is a very busy time for our players," Lee said. "These camps and workouts are important for our player development for next season."

The season is less than two months away.
